## Tuning

The receipt mailer (Almsgate) batches donation receipts and sends through the Thornquay relay. On-call: if the queue backs up, resist the urge to crank batch size — the relay rate-limits per connection, and bigger batches just mean bigger retries. Scale worker count first, then shorten the flush interval. Dedupe window must stay longer than the retry horizon or donors get duplicate receipts, which generates tickets. All knobs live in one place and are read at worker start. Current production values follow.

tuning table, kajop-yafof:
QUOTAS = {
    "wenath": 10,
    "ulaael": 5,
}

Matchwright GC pauses spiked after the heap bump in build 7. Young-gen collections now exceed 300ms under the pairing benchmark, failing the CI latency gate. Reverting the heap flag clears it; suspect the new arena allocator in the Coveridge runtime. Action: pin runtime until patch lands. Failing pipeline trace is below.

session token of kahog-bahif = htk9_f63daec35

# Build Provenance: Tillcart Checkout Load Tests

Every load-test run against the Tillcart checkout flow must reference a provenance-verified build, never a local branch artifact. The harness records throughput alongside the attested build metadata so results stay reproducible. Before signing off a release candidate, confirm the load-test report cites the token shown below.

trace token, bagag-kawep: htk6_d2d45a

# Build Provenance: Incremental Rebuilds on Mosswire

Quick primer: Mosswire only rebuilds pages whose content hash changed, so "why didn't my page update?" usually means the source hash matched. Every incremental run writes a provenance record — which inputs, which template version, which cache entries it reused. If output looks stale, don't nuke the cache first; check the provenance log. Each record is keyed by the token that appears below.

build token for fafof-tageg: htk21_f30a3062ec5a0972b3bbf